基于Web的大学生宿舍用品网上商城的设计与实现

目 录
第1章 前言 - 1 -
1.1 研究背景 - 1 -
1.2 国内外研究现状 - 1 -
1.2.1 国内研究现状 - 1 -
1.2.2 国外研究现状 - 2 -
1.3相关技术介绍 - 2 -
1.3.1 MyEclipse介绍 - 2 -
1.3.2 MySQL - 2 -
1.3.3 JSP技术 - 2 -
1.4 研究目的和意义 - 3 -
第2章 系统分析 - 4 -
2.1网站可行性分析 - 4 -
2.1.1 经济可行性 - 4 -
2.1.2 技术可行性 - 4 -
2.1.3 管理可行性 - 4 -
2.2 网站的需求分析 - 4 -
2.2.1 性能需求分析 - 4 -
2.2.2功能需求分析 - 5 -
2.2.3 数据需求分析 - 5 -
2.2.4 数据的一致性与完整性 - 5 -
2.2.5数据的共享性与独立性 - 5 -
2.3 数据流程分析 - 5 -
2.3.1 网上商城管理系统的顶层数据流程图 - 5 -
2.3.2 宿舍用品销售管理系统的第一层数据流程图 - 6 -
2.3.3 “P2基本信息管理系统”数据处理过程中展开的第二层数据流程图 - 6 -
第3章 系统设计 - 8 -
3.1 系统总体设计 - 8 -
3.1.1 功能划分 - 8 -
3.1. *好棒文|www.hbsrm.com +Q: %3^5`1^9`1^6^0`7^2# 
2 网站处理流程 - 8 -
3.2 概念结构设计 - 9 -
3.2.1 实体及其属性 - 9 -
3.2.2 整体的实体联系图 - 11 -
3.3 逻辑结构设计 - 11 -
3.4 数据库表设计 - 11 -
第4章 系统实现 - 14 -
4.1 会员登录 - 14 -
4.1.1 程序的流程图 - 14 -
4.1.2 界面设计与代码实现 - 14 -
4.2 商品信息维护 - 16 -
4.2.1 程序的流程图 - 16 -
4.2.2 界面设计与代码实现 - 17 -
4.3 商品快速查询和分类功能 - 17 -
4.4 购物车管理模块 - 18 -
4.4.1 程序的流程图 - 18 -
4.4.2 界面设计与代码实现 - 18 -
4.5 订单管理模块 - 20 -
4.5.1 程序的流程图 - 20 -
4.5.2 界面设计与代码实现 - 20 -
第5章 系统测试 - 21 -
5.1 测试目的 - 21 -
5.2 测试分类 - 21 -
5.2.1 环境测试 - 21 -
5.2.2 功能测试 - 21 -
5.2.3 安全测试 - 23 -
5.3测试结果 - 23 -
结论 - 24 -
参考文献 - 25 -
第1章 前言
1.1 研究背景
网上购物现在已成为一种潮流,大学生这个群体更是网购的重要客户群。目前,知名的网购平台包括当当网、京东商城、淘宝网等[1]。从普通消费者的角度来讲,这些网购平台各有所长。但是网购平台的多样性还稍显不足,使得用户对于网购平台的选择余地比较低[2]。众所周知,大学校园一般会建在郊区等远离闹市的地方,去市区消费就意味着不仅要花大把时间在路上,出行费用也比较高,于是网购成为他们最经济实用的购物方式。电子商务的迅猛发展离不开大学生群体的贡献,其网购消费额逐步上升,已成为一支不可忽视的潜力股[3]。大学生——这个年轻的群体在电商平台消费较多,而且喜欢走在时尚的前沿,希望和别人不一样,但是资金紧张,主要经济来源是父母的资助,这又使得价格成为限制他们的消费水平的重要因素。网络购物相较于传统购物,价格更低廉,在很大程度上更能吸引大学生。总之,由于客观条件的限制,大学生注重追求购物的便利性,他们非常注重节约自己的时间、精力和经济成本[4]。
1.2 国内外研究现状
1.2.1 国内研究现状
网上购物以其便捷、省时、廉价和安全等特点逐渐为人们所熟知和青睐。我国网络购物起步较晚,但是购物市场总体发展状况良好,网购渗透率不断提高。但是大多数都是综合型网站,随着网上商城的竞争越来越激烈,电子商务未来的发展方向会更加专业化和行业化。高校网络已经普及,网络文化渗透到大学生生活的各个方面,逐渐改变了当代大学生的生活方式。其中最受大学生欢迎的非论坛类和购物类网站莫属,网络论坛由于其自由的言论氛围,受到现代人的追捧,在学生群体中有着巨大的影响力 *好棒文|www.hbsrm.com +Q: %3^5`1^9`1^6^0`7^2# 
,像北大清华的BBS不仅影响了其自己学生的生活,甚至影响了整个社会。目前我国的网购市场呈现出健康的快速增长态势。C2C、B2C是网络购物的直接平台,其运作方式日趋成熟与多元。大学生作为网络购物的生力军,其网购行为和特点必定会影响网购平台的发展[5]。目前网络上主流校园商品交易网络平台多采用ASP.NET和SQL Server数据库开发的基于B/S架构的物品交易平台。北京工业大学的孟晓峰[6]在《河北科技师院校园电子商务的设计与实现》一文中给出了校园电子商务系统的总体设计思路,包括系统的主要功能,以及各功能模块及其流程图,对各模块的实现进行了较为详细的叙述,并针对系统运行环境、系统架构、数据库用表分别进行了设计,为河北科技师范学院制作了一款针对该校的校园电子商务应用系统。尽管目前市场上的校园网上商城比较多,但是针对宿舍用品的却比较少,而且这些原有的网站的结构虽然很直观,但是随着代码的增多,会使JSP页面臃肿不堪,导致Web服务器负荷过重。所以,设计一个针对性强且结构性能优越的基于Web的大学生宿舍用品网上商城是非常有必要的。
1.2.2 国外研究现状
在一些信息化程度较高的地区,网络购物飞速发展。很多国外的购物网站不但提供了商品的在线浏览、购买,更是提供了更具人性化的在线试穿等功能,利用图像技术使得人们能够在购买前先体验,后购买[7]。网购使人们的生活也来越方便,也成为商家重视的新领域。但是也有着同我国一样的问题——购物系统日益完善,针对大学生宿舍购物的网站依旧稀少。在这方面英国就做得好多了,英国的Unipacks网站,采用C/S的架构,专门针对大学生宿舍购物。销售物品包括床上用品、厨房用品、学习用品等,受到多数大学生的追捧。
综上所述,不论是我国还是外国大多数都是购物网站已经成熟,但是专门针对大学生的宿舍购物网站在还并不完善。本系统采用MVC设计模式设计的针对大学生的宿舍购物网站能使宿舍购物更便捷,更好地服务于在校学生。
第2章 系统分析
传统的购物模式已不能满足人们的需求,用户购买商品时选择和地域都会受到一定程度的限制。建立一个销售网的管理系统,可以将大量的商品信息提供给客户,客户可以自行选择其理想的商品,相比人工操作,管理系统可以避免一些不必要的错误,且可以24小时营业,这给客户和商家带来了双赢的效果。

版权保护: 本文由 hbsrm.com编辑,转载请保留链接: www.hbsrm.com/jsj/jsjkxyjs/3066.html

好棒文